About this listen

Return to the breathtaking series that has earned over 15,000 five-star ratings.

Nick Hall is the ultimate operative, having brought tyrants, warlords, and terrorists to their knees. His unique brain implants allow him to wield the Internet with his mind and pry into the thoughts, secrets, and memories of the most despicable people alive.

After a near-fatal clash with Troy Browning, a cunning psychopath and one of only three mind readers on earth, Hall faces the most daunting threat of all. Because Browning has found an ally as ruthless as he is. A genetically-engineered titan whose physical and mental abilities dwarf those of ordinary men. Together, the pair plan to create an unbeatable army. Their target? Humanity itself, starting with Nick Hall and those he holds dear.

Hall is soon thrust into a relentless battle for the future, one that will test the limits of his ability. As the surprises mount and the stakes skyrocket, Hall is forced to confront a chilling reality. If he takes one wrong step, he won’t save humanity—he’ll hasten its extinction.

Based on actual research on neural implants and controlling the Internet with thoughts, the Nick Hall novels are pulse-pounding thrillers packed with deep insights, nonstop action, stunning revelations, and roller-coaster twists and turns.

Many references to older books in the series which I couldn't remember too well. Maybe too unrealistic twists with easily persuaded characters, and too much talk about a creator. Easily the worst in the series, if not the worst from the author. Still, the action and talks about ethics of science are solid as usual.

Fourth book in the series goes too epic
